Grouville hit by in-form North in Jeremie final

Tuesday 15th April 2008, 12:00AM BST.

NORTH produced one of their best performances of the season as they beat Grouville 6-0 to win the

Jeremie Cup at the Corbet Field in Guernsey on Saturday.

Grouville coach Ken Addison said after the game: ‘Maybe two or three-nil would have been more reasonable. But it’s still hugely disappointing. In the last 20 minutes of the second half we were poor, but for the first 25 minutes of the half, before they scored again, I thought we were the better side.’

That Grouville lost so heavily was largely down to Addison’s gamble, with 20 minutes left, to throw three men up front in a bid to rescue the game. All that did, however, against a solid North defence, was to give the home side more attacking options, from which they soon profited.
